Top 5 Barriers to Break to Own a House

Owning a house is still very much alive as part of the ultimate dreams of many individuals.
Hard work, saving, tight budgets, sidelines, and many other factors affect the odds of an individual to own a house.
Here are the top 5 barriers that most persons encounter preventing them from buying their own house.
  1. Unstable home prices: Despite the capacity of an individual to earn because of his fulltime and part-time employments, and any other means of generating money, the unstable home prices still prevents many individuals to dive into the home purchase wagon.
    The fluctuations in the prices which commonly become stagnant to the high ranges bring second thoughts as to whether the purchase is right or necessary.
    The fluctuations cannot be prevented but with the help of real estate brokers or agents, an individual can surely find the right-priced home that suits his financial capabilities to pay.
  2. Poor credit ratings: Unless you are born with staggering riches, you can purchase the house you desire in cold cash.
    But if you are like many others who belong to the average wage earners, a home purchase is always coupled with credits and mortgages.
    However, with a poor credit rating, you may not be able to find a home financing scheme that is pocket and budget-friendly.
    What you need to do is to have a steady plan on how you can repair your credit ratings.
    You can always seek the help of credit repair professionals to help you in this endeavor.
  3. Insufficient salary or source of income: Many home sellers particularly home developer companies require a home buyer to present documentations proving that his salary is sufficient to pay for the monthly fees.
    Sometimes, an individual is also required to submit proofs of permanent employment and evidences of other sources of income like businesses.
    The fact that you have several sources of fund will make the home seller confident of your capacity to repay the amortizations and monthly fees.
  4. Undesirable location: Despite fulltime employment, and good credit ratings, an individual may also have second thoughts on buying a house.
    This is also in spite of the good features of the house and its competitive price.
    The undesirable location of the house also affects the choice of a home buyer.
    In many instances, its proximity to schools, job, malls, and other establishments are great influences in home-buying decisions.
  5. Inadequate information about the house: An individual will not buy a house without obtaining sufficient information about it.
    If it is a new construction home, the buyer will obviously want to know about its amenities.
    If it is an older house, its history matters a lot.
